How To Remove Sweat Stains From White Shirts Without Bleach

Sweat stains on white shirts are more than just an aesthetic issue—they can become permanent if not treated properly. The yellowish discoloration results from a chemical reaction between sweat and antiperspirant ingredients, particularly aluminum compounds. While bleach is often the go-to solution for whitening fabrics, it’s harsh, can weaken fibers over time, and isn’t suitable for all materials. Fortunately, there are multiple effective, bleach-free alternatives that are gentler on clothes and safer for your skin and the environment.

Removing sweat stains without bleach requires understanding fabric types, stain composition, and the right combination of natural cleaning agents. This guide walks through proven methods, practical tips, and real-world applications to restore your white shirts to their original brightness—without relying on chlorine or oxygen bleach.

Why Sweat Stains Form and Why They’re Tough to Remove

Sweat itself is mostly water and salt, but when it mixes with the aluminum salts in antiperspirants, it creates a sticky residue that binds to fabric fibers. Over time, especially with repeated exposure and heat from washing or drying, this residue oxidizes and turns yellow. These set-in stains penetrate deep into cotton and polyester blends, making them resistant to regular laundering.

Heat exacerbates the problem. Tossing a stained shirt directly into a hot dryer sets the proteins and oils permanently, making future removal nearly impossible. That’s why immediate action and cold-water treatments are essential.

“Sweat and antiperspirant create a complex organic deposit that behaves differently than food or dirt stains. You need alkaline or enzymatic cleaners to break it down effectively.” — Dr. Lydia Chen, Textile Chemist at the Institute for Fabric Innovation
Tip: Always treat sweat stains before washing—and never use hot water or dry the garment until the stain is fully gone.

Effective Bleach-Free Methods for Removing Sweat Stains

The following methods use accessible, non-toxic ingredients commonly found in kitchens or laundry rooms. Each works by either breaking down the stain chemically (via pH shift), lifting discoloration, or dissolving oily residues.

1. Baking Soda and Hydrogen Peroxide Paste

This combination leverages baking soda’s mild abrasiveness and hydrogen peroxide’s natural oxidizing power. Unlike chlorine bleach, hydrogen peroxide is safe for most fabrics and breaks down into water and oxygen.

  1. Mix 3 parts baking soda with 1 part hydrogen peroxide (3%) to form a thick paste.
  2. Apply directly to the stained underarm area.
  3. Gently rub with fingers or a soft brush to work the mixture into the fibers.
  4. Let sit for 30–60 minutes (longer for old stains).
  5. Wash in cold water with regular detergent.

For delicate fabrics like silk or wool, reduce contact time to 15 minutes and rinse thoroughly before washing.

2. White Vinegar Soak

Vinegar’s acetic acid helps dissolve mineral deposits from antiperspirants and neutralize odor-causing bacteria. It also loosens the bond between the stain and fabric.

  • Fill a basin with one part white vinegar and two parts cold water.
  • Submerge the shirt completely, ensuring stained areas are fully immersed.
  • Soak for at least one hour (up to overnight for stubborn stains).
  • Rinse well and launder in cold water.

This method doubles as a deodorizer and helps prevent future yellowing when used monthly as maintenance.

3. Lemon Juice and Sunlight

Lemon juice contains citric acid, which acts as a natural bleaching agent when activated by UV light. This method is ideal for cotton and linen but should be avoided on synthetics, which may degrade under prolonged sun exposure.

  1. Squeeze fresh lemon juice directly onto the stain.
  2. Let it sit for 10 minutes to penetrate the fibers.
  3. Place the garment outside on a flat surface, stain-side up, in direct sunlight.
  4. Allow it to dry completely—this may take 2–4 hours depending on weather.
  5. Wash normally in cold water afterward.
Tip: Reapply lemon juice halfway through if the fabric dries too quickly. Avoid this method on dark trim or buttons, as citric acid may cause fading.

4. Dish Soap and Hydrogen Peroxide Pre-Treatment

Dish soap excels at cutting through oils and residues—exactly what you need for antiperspirant buildup. When combined with hydrogen peroxide, it enhances stain breakdown.

  • Apply a few drops of clear liquid dish soap (like Dawn) to the stain.
  • Add equal parts hydrogen peroxide.
  • Use a toothbrush to gently agitate the area for 1–2 minutes.
  • Let stand for 30 minutes.
  • Wash in cold water.

This method is especially effective on synthetic blends where oil-based stains cling tightly.

Step-by-Step Guide: Removing Set-In Sweat Stains

Older stains require more effort but aren’t hopeless. Follow this timeline-based approach for maximum effectiveness:

Time Action Purpose
Day 1 – Evening Soak shirt in vinegar solution (1:2 ratio with cold water) overnight Loosen mineral deposits and break initial bond
Day 2 – Morning Rinse, then apply baking soda + hydrogen peroxide paste Lift discoloration and neutralize odor
Day 2 – Midday Expose to sunlight after applying lemon juice (optional) Natural oxidation for whitening
Day 2 – Afternoon Wash in cold water with enzyme-based detergent Final clean and fiber protection
After Drying Check If stain remains, repeat vinegar soak before drying again Never heat-set residual stains

Patience is key. Multiple cycles may be needed for years-old stains. Always air-dry between attempts to assess progress without risking permanent setting.

Do’s and Don’ts of Sweat Stain Removal

To avoid damaging your shirts or worsening the stains, follow these guidelines:

Action Recommended? Reason
Use hot water on stained areas No Heat sets protein-based stains permanently
Apply baking soda paste directly Yes Safe exfoliation and pH balancing
Put shirt in dryer before stain is gone No High heat bonds stain to fibers irreversibly
Use enzyme-based laundry detergents Yes Breaks down organic matter like sweat and oils
Combine vinegar and bleach Never Produces toxic chlorine gas
Store shirts while still damp No Promotes mildew and lingering odors
Tip: Rotate your white shirts regularly. Wearing the same shirt daily increases underarm buildup faster than fabrics can recover.

Real Example: Restoring a Vintage Dress Shirt

Mark, a teacher from Portland, inherited a collection of vintage dress shirts from his father. Though pristine in shape, several had severe yellow underarm stains. Unwilling to discard sentimental pieces, he tried the vinegar-soak-and-sunlight method described above.

He soaked each shirt overnight in a vinegar bath, then applied a lemon juice and baking soda paste the next morning. After four hours in the sun, he washed them in cold water with an enzyme detergent. On the first try, stains reduced by about 70%. A second round three days later removed nearly all remaining discoloration.

“I couldn’t believe it,” Mark said. “These shirts hadn’t been wearable in 15 years. Now I wear one every Friday. It feels like my dad’s still with me.”

His success underscores the importance of persistence and avoiding heat during treatment.

Checklist: How to Remove Sweat Stains Without Bleach

Follow this actionable checklist the next time you face a stubborn sweat stain:

  • ✅ Identify the fabric type (cotton, polyester, blend, etc.)
  • ✅ Act quickly—don’t let the stain set
  • ✅ Pretreat with one of the recommended solutions (vinegar, baking soda paste, etc.)
  • ✅ Use cold water only for rinsing and washing
  • ✅ Air-dry first to check results before machine drying
  • ✅ Repeat treatment if necessary—don’t rush to the dryer
  • ✅ Wash with enzyme-based detergent for deeper cleaning
  • ✅ Store clean shirts in a dry, ventilated space

For ongoing care, consider washing white shirts every 1–2 wears, even if they appear clean. Invisible sweat buildup accumulates over time.

Frequently Asked Questions

Can I use apple cider vinegar instead of white vinegar?

While apple cider vinegar has similar acidity, its color and additional compounds may leave faint residues or slight tinting on white fabric. For best results, stick with clear white vinegar, which is more consistent in strength and won’t risk discoloration.

How long does it take to remove a sweat stain naturally?

Fresh stains can disappear in under an hour with proper pretreatment. Older, set-in stains may require multiple sessions over 2–3 days. Consistency matters more than speed—rushing with heat will undo progress.

Are these methods safe for colored shirts?

Most are safe on colors, but test in an inconspicuous area first. Avoid lemon juice and direct sunlight on dyed garments, as UV exposure can fade pigments. Stick to vinegar and baking soda mixtures for colored clothing.

Conclusion: Keep Your Whites Bright the Natural Way

Removing sweat stains from white shirts doesn’t require harsh chemicals or expensive products. With everyday ingredients and a little patience, you can restore even the most discolored garments to a crisp, clean state. The key lies in acting early, avoiding heat, and using chemistry-friendly combinations like vinegar, baking soda, and hydrogen peroxide.

These methods protect your clothes’ integrity, extend their lifespan, and reduce environmental impact. More importantly, they empower you to maintain your wardrobe sustainably—without relying on bleach. Whether reviving a favorite tee or preserving a family heirloom, these techniques deliver real results.

💬 Have a stubborn stain success story? Share your experience or favorite natural remedy in the comments—your tip might help someone save their favorite shirt.

Article Rating

★ 5.0 (42 reviews)
Lena Moore

Lena Moore

Fashion is more than fabric—it’s a story of self-expression and craftsmanship. I share insights on design trends, ethical production, and timeless styling that help both brands and individuals dress with confidence and purpose. Whether you’re building your wardrobe or your fashion business, my content connects aesthetics with authenticity.